We recently sailed on Norwegian Sun January 11th for 7 nights out of Tampa. It was the first time I had cruised. I keep reliving it over and over in my mind and it was simply a wonderful vacation. I received so much valuable information on cruisecritic.com and want to write a review just in case someone else can pick up some tips that may helpful to them.

We booked our cruise 8 months in advance and got a great rate for an Ocean View Picture window room on Deck 5. About two weeks before we were to leave, I called our travel agent and we were upgraded to a balcony on Deck 9.

Our group of 8 flew on Delta and didn’t have any problems with flight schedules or our luggage. When we arrived at the airport in Tampa we took a taxi from the airport to downtown for $25 plus tip, it was a big mistake. There were four of us plus the driver in each cab and lots of luggage. We had to have luggage in our lap, and our cab driver actually bungee strapped the trunk shut and almost lost one of our valuable pieces. On the way back to the airport we took Blue One Transportation for $10 each and they were great. We were all able to ride together with plenty of room for the luggage.
